Description: Minimum Shift Keying (MSK), uses two frequencies which are separated by 1/2T and phase discontinuity is avoided in symbol boundaries. Further, MSK transmission can also be visualized as a variant of offset-QPSK technique, where sinusoidals are used for pulse shaping instead of rectangular.

Description: The phase of the output signal gets shifted depending upon the input. These are mainly of two types, namely Binary Phase Shift Keying (BPSK) and Quadrature Phase Shift Keying (QPSK), according to the number of phase shifts. The other one is Differential Phase Shift Keying (DPSK) which changes the phase according to the previous value. Platform: |
